What Is Gluten Free?

Gluten free foods are foods that do not contain any gluten. Gluten is a type of protein found in wheat, barley, and rye, and it is often found in many processed foods. For those with celiac disease or gluten sensitivities, eating gluten can cause serious health problems. Gluten Free Pancakes

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up gluten free fl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up almond milk
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 tablespoon coconut sugar

Instructions:

In a medium bowl, whisk together the gluten free fl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. In a separate bowl, whisk together the almond milk, olive oil, vanilla extract, and coconut sugar. Slowly add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and mix until just combined. Heat a large skillet over medium heat. Grease the skillet with a bit of olive oil or butter. Scoop 1/4 cup of the batter onto the skillet and cook for 1-2 minutes on each side, or until golden brown. Repeat with the remaining batter. Serve the pancakes warm with your favorite toppings.

Nutrition:

Serving Size: 1 pancake (1/8 of the recipe) | Calories: 114 | Fat: 5g | Carbs: 16g | Protein: 2g
